Every social networking site has its own style and attitude:
You cannot follow same tactics on different networking sites. Take a note of the following aspects:
- LinkedIn is more targeted for professionals. Recommendations from your peers plays prime role in building your effective profile. You cannot send bulk invitations to people and have to be pretty watchful. Then starting blabbering about your products directly may give an impression of desperate marketing personal. Rather engage into a conversation that relates to your business, participate in discussions actively and try to influence people and let them invite you. Don’t be pushy.
- Twitter is rather less formal. But people will only take you seriously after you have descent amount of followers. Keep the ads less frequent and me more interactive personally. Also the number of APIs and services like Buzzom, the process gets all the more simpler yet fruitful.
- Moving onto Orkut, there is all the more to experiment. There are innumerable numbers of communities that you may join and create thus encouraging your friends to participate as well. Very few restrictions will always let you try out more.
- Facebook has its fan pages and groups that will cater your marketing requirements. Its really interesting how its categorizes the needs into local business, brand product or promotion of a public figure. The groups are rather less business oriented but more of awareness campaigns. Well that might serve your purpose as well. Its you who decides what you want.
- YouTube is all about videos. Keeping them interesting and updated, or launching your channels, promoting conversations and discussions, these are some ways YouTube can be used for attracting customers.
